The final report will be published after a two-month comment period open to the public.

Briefly, the draft report says the 47-story skyscraper, which  was not reported to have been struck by a jetliner that day, could not have been brought down by office fires. Like the Twin Towers nearby, however, Building 7 collapsed into its own footprint as if by controlled demolition.
